Output b80a5ea23f864fb243f881dcd910310ba9097c3fbfc710da52b32fcd9989c340:67

value
3188646
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3c07f8daaf460185d61c60be6e8c040208425005e9cba26dc38711722b653850
address
bc1p8srl3k40gcqct4suvzlxarqyqgyyy5q9a896ymwrsughy2m98pgqnu6j5a
transaction
b80a5ea23f864fb243f881dcd910310ba9097c3fbfc710da52b32fcd9989c340
spent
true